Output 65825248cedeacea844506e746ab47cd58f4dce66b426690a1788e55a1479798:61

value
27495851
script pubkey
OP_0 OP_PUSHBYTES_20 5ea84cbac1719c155dec4d270a7003504286f804
address
bc1qt65yewkpwxwp2h0vf5ns5uqr2ppgd7qy4hahas
transaction
65825248cedeacea844506e746ab47cd58f4dce66b426690a1788e55a1479798
spent
true